Best known for singing “The Banana Boat Song” Belafonte wass a diverse musical artist, venturing into blues, folk, gospel, show tunes, and American standards.
He also had a brief acting career, with roles in the musical Carmen Jones as well as in Island in the Sun. Other than being a wonderful singer, Belafonte was a keen social rights activist, and was, in fact, one of Martin Luther King Jr.’s close friends.
